nhdoc, Looks like a clean car and a good deal. Wonder why it only received 2 bids? Is it because the seller has zero feedback?

Also like to know (if you're willing to discuss) how you did the paperwork buying a car out of state and driving it back ($transaction/regi/ insurance etc).

Good luck!
I think you hit the nail on the head...zero feedback seller, no details in the listing and mediocre photos. All add up to more trouble than it is worth for most bidder. But I had seen this car in Hemmings and spoke with the seller so I knew a bit more about it than most bidders did.

As for the process, I simply bring cash and a set of valid plates off one of my other cars, pay the seller and have him sign the title, mount the plates and drive off. No muss no fuss. I'll register it once I get home. Never been caught (yet) and drive with a light pedal so as to minimize the risk. I carry the signed title and the registration that matches the plates just in case so I can explain that the plates are mine and valid, just not for this particular car. If I wanted to go the extra mile I'd get a temp plate from the state which they will provide with a bill of sale but I find this works best for me. I generally don't pay for a car until I have seen it so I can't register it before I go to pick it up.

Insurance is automatic once I buy a car I have 30 days coverage but in most cases I simply notify the insurance company of my plans and they add the car the day I pick it up.
